Transaction 2a7cddf6cc85ad31fad7a25742f76871e749a7734d83fa8591e80eeeaf5df6b7

1 Input
2 Outputs
  • 2a7cddf6cc85ad31fad7a25742f76871e749a7734d83fa8591e80eeeaf5df6b7:0
  • value  100000000
    address  3DiL51ZCWBRhSp5gycg8aXNhBQZm8iBriM
  • 2a7cddf6cc85ad31fad7a25742f76871e749a7734d83fa8591e80eeeaf5df6b7:1
  • value  3549988408
    address  3DPaWu2N6DaDAYVtU6xTKTe6jx1VHn4Kpb